Adopt efficient client onboarding processes

Your client onboarding sets the tone for your working relationship. Streamline this process through digital tools, clear instructions, and transparent communication. Efficient onboarding builds immediate trust and ensures clients feel supported from their first interaction onward.

How Can Client Experience Be Enhanced?

Personalizing service touchpoints

Every client is unique. Personalization—whether through remembering key milestones, tailoring communication preferences, or offering bespoke solutions—shows you’re attentive and responsive. Utilize CRM systems and digital tracking to ensure these details never go unnoticed.

Proactive communication best practices

Staying one step ahead in communications sets you apart. Schedule regular check-ins, share timely industry updates, and address questions promptly. Consistency and responsiveness solidify your role as a proactive advocate, not a reactive problem-solver.

Digital tools for better engagement

Digital platforms—from secure portals to real-time chat features—make it easy for clients to access their information, monitor progress, and stay engaged on their terms. By integrating client-friendly technology, you deliver convenience and foster ongoing connection.

Assessing current service levels

Begin with a candid review of your current operations—gather client feedback, analyze workflow, and identify friction points. This review becomes the foundation for a focused, results-driven improvement plan.

Setting measurable improvement goals

Define clear, actionable goals. Whether it’s improving client onboarding time or expanding outreach efforts, tracking progress with measurable benchmarks helps maintain momentum and celebrate wins along the way.
